When Should You Opt for Siding Installation vs. Replacement?
Choose full replacement when damage is widespread, when you want insulation upgrades, or when the cladding has reached the end of its useful life and is risking the substrate. Signs that point to replacement include widespread rot, persistent water staining, bubbling or delamination, and rising energy costs tied to old cladding. New installation (for additions or new builds) is appropriate when the whole envelope must be coordinated with windows, soffits and rooflines. How Does Professional Siding Repair Extend Your Home’s Exterior Life?
Timely, professional repairs fix hail dents, loose panels and isolated rot before moisture reaches sheathing and framing — preventing small issues from turning into full replacements. Common repairs include replacing damaged panels, reinstalling trim, patching flashings and correcting water‑resistive barrier laps that allow leaks. Repairs are generally faster than full replacements and limit exposure to Calgary’s freeze‑thaw cycles. After repairs, we recommend periodic inspections and targeted reinforcements at vulnerable transitions to maximise your siding’s useful life.
Which Siding Materials Are Best Suited for Calgary’s Climate and Homes?

Calgary’s climate rewards materials that resist hail, tolerate thermal movement and hold up through freeze‑thaw cycles while balancing maintenance and cost. Top choices include vinyl for affordability, fiber cement (notably James Hardie) for durability and hail resistance, metal for longevity and low upkeep, wood for its warm look with higher maintenance, and stucco for specific architectural styles provided moisture is carefully managed. What Are the Benefits of Vinyl Siding for Calgary Homes?
Vinyl siding is affordable and low‑maintenance, a sensible choice for budget‑minded homeowners. It resists rot and doesn’t need painting, cutting recurring upkeep costs, and installs faster than fiber cement which lowers labour on the project. Vinyl can dent in severe hail and will expand and contract with temperature swings, so installers must allow for movement and fasten correctly. When paired with proper house wrap and careful flashing, vinyl offers a good balance of appearance and value for many Calgary homes.
Why Choose Fiber Cement Siding and James Hardie Products in Calgary?
Fiber cement — including James Hardie lines — offers excellent durability, strong hail resistance and good fire performance, features that match Calgary’s weather risks and insurance considerations. It handles seasonal dimensional changes better than vinyl and can be painted to refresh appearance over time, making it a strong long‑life option. Warranties for premium fiber cement are typically extensive, and correct installation is essential to preserve those warranties, which is why certified installers and strict quality control matter.
How Do Wood, Metal, and Stucco Siding Compare for Calgary Exteriors?
Wood brings warmth and design flexibility but requires regular upkeep to manage moisture and prevent rot — a good fit when aesthetic priority outweighs low maintenance. Metal siding offers long life, excellent impact resistance and minimal upkeep, suited to exposed sites or modern designs. Stucco gives a smooth, continuous finish popular on certain styles, but it needs careful moisture control and skilled application to avoid cracking in freeze‑thaw conditions. Each material suits different budgets and design goals; the right pick depends on exposure, maintenance tolerance and desired lifespan.

Which Factors Influence Siding Costs for Calgary Homes?
Material selection, house complexity, necessary substrate or trim repairs, insulation choices and disposal all affect the final price. Labour rates change with season and project complexity — steep rooflines or intricate trim add time and risk premiums. Permit timelines can affect scheduling and cost if weather windows or crew availability require rescheduling. Homeowners can control costs by choosing repair versus replacement wisely, picking materials that match budget and desired lifespan, and selecting extras that deliver measurable energy or resilience benefits.

How Do I Choose the Best Siding Contractor in Calgary?
Pick a contractor with local experience, clear, written estimates, a defined warranty approach and a solid understanding of materials and manufacturer installation requirements. Ask for project photos and references, a written scope with inclusions and exclusions, and details on how permits and inspections will be handled. Make sure they explain substrate prep, flashing details and quality checkpoints rather than promising only fast timelines. Red flags include vague scopes, no written warranty information, or reluctance to provide a detailed estimate.

How Long Does Siding Installation Typically Take in Calgary?
Timelines depend on scope: small repairs may take a day or two, partial replacements several days, and full re‑siding projects typically run one to three weeks depending on complexity and weather. Calgary’s weather windows and permit timelines can extend schedules; substrate repairs or insulation upgrades add time. What Energy-Efficient Siding Options Are Available for Calgary Homes?
Energy‑efficient options include insulated vinyl or continuous exterior insulation combined with fiber cement or other durable cladding to improve thermal performance. Adding continuous insulation or insulated panels can reduce heat loss, though upfront costs are higher and payback depends on existing insulation and energy prices. What are the signs that my siding needs repair or replacement?
Look for visible damage like cracks, warping or loose panels, plus interior water stains or mould. Other indicators include rising energy bills, persistent drafts or visible rot at trim and corners. Regular inspections catch problems early so repairs can extend siding life and prevent larger, more expensive damage.
How can I maintain my siding to ensure its longevity?
Routine maintenance keeps siding performing longer. Clean surfaces to remove dirt, mould and mildew, inspect for cracks or loose panels at least annually, and touch up sealants or paint as needed. Wood siding needs regular staining or painting to prevent rot. Following a simple maintenance schedule preserves appearance and functionality.
What is the typical lifespan of different siding materials?
Lifespans vary: vinyl typically lasts 20–40 years; fiber cement 30–50 years with proper care; metal (aluminum or steel) can last 40+ years depending on quality; wood generally 20–30 years without intensive maintenance; and well‑maintained stucco can exceed 50 years. Knowing expected lifespans helps with replacement planning.
Are there eco-friendly siding options available?
Yes. Fiber cement is made from long‑lasting materials and reduces replacement frequency. Reclaimed wood offers a distinctive look while keeping materials out of landfill. Some manufacturers produce vinyl with recycled content. Choosing insulated systems also improves energy performance, lowering long‑term environmental impact.
